How to Make Mint Tea

This straightforward recipe transforms fresh mint into a health-boosting drink in minutes.

πŸ₯„ Ingredients
– 10–15 fresh mint leaves (or 1 tsp dried mint)
– 1 cup (8 oz) water
– 1 tsp honey or lemon (optional, for flavor)

πŸ§‘β€πŸ³ Instructions
1. Prep Mint: Rinse fresh mint leaves thoroughly to remove dirt.
2. Boil Water: Bring 1 cup water to a boil in a small pot.
3. Cook Mint: Add mint leaves, reduce heat, and simmer for 3–5 minutes to extract flavors.
4. Strain: Pour the liquid through a fine mesh sieve into a cup, discarding leaves.
5. Flavor (Optional): Stir in honey or a squeeze of lemon for added taste.
6. Serve: Drink warm for soothing benefits or chill for a refreshing twist.

Precautions for Safe Enjoyment

Mint tea is generally safe but requires caution for some individuals.

🩺 Consult a Doctor
Those with GERD, allergies, or on medications (e.g., antacids) should consult a healthcare provider, as mint may worsen reflux or interact with drugs.

πŸ§ͺ Test for Sensitivities
Start with a small cup to rule out allergic reactions or digestive upset.

🚫 Avoid Overuse
Excessive mint (more than 3 cups daily) may cause heartburn or menthol sensitivity in some people.

🐾 Pet Safety
Keep mint leaves away from cats, as they can be toxic in large amounts; small amounts are safe for dogs.
